Output 02594675ebff631038c7e5f289ff3a430c126d007524fc6d68c976dd1e0b5a82:0

value
257844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1957ddda04ed4bf24ac67345c1bcf6286a8e9ba5 OP_EQUAL
address
34125RDy7eJ4JeKCdW83NnJ9kGqqBsFW3o
transaction
02594675ebff631038c7e5f289ff3a430c126d007524fc6d68c976dd1e0b5a82
spent
true